A method for the simultaneous determination of glyphosate and aminomethylphosphonic acid (AMPA) in urine was developed using a dilute-and-shoot sample preparation. A 1:1 dilution of urine sample in 15 mmol L-1 heptafluorobutyric acid (HFBA) was prepared prior to being injected into the LC-MS/MS system. The chromatographic separation was achieved by a Gemini C6-Phenyl analytical column, with the gradient elution of 15 mmol L-1 HFBA in water and acetonitrile. The limits of detection and quantitation of both compounds were 2.5 ng mL(-1) and 5 ng mL(-1), respectively. The sample preparation time was achieved in 2 min using only 0.1 mL of urine sample. The validated method was successfully applied to glyphosate and AMPA determination in farmer urine samples. Graphic
